[0019] The present invention will be described in further detail below in conjunction with accompanying drawing and specific embodiment

[0020] The measurement system used in this embodiment includes 5 identical noise spectrum measurement units and a set of evaluation analysis system, wherein the noise spectrum measurement unit is mainly used for continuous measurement of parameters such as sound power level, noise real-time spectrum, temperature, wind speed, and The measurement data is transmitted to the evaluation and analysis system, and the evaluation and analysis system mainly receives, processes and evaluates and analyzes the data. Each noise spectrum measurement unit communicates with the evaluation and analysis system through a 2.4GHz frequency band wireless network.

Abstract

The invention provides a method for improving accuracy of transformer substation boundary noise measurement. A measuring system adopted for the method comprises a noise spectrum measuring unit and an evaluation analysis system of a host. The method includes the following steps that the noise spectrum measuring unit is utilized to monitor noise spectrums of transformer substation noise sources such as transformers and current converters, monitoring data are transmitted to the evaluation analysis system of the host through a wireless network, and the characteristic spectrums of the transformer substation noise sources are evaluated and discriminated; spectrums of measuring points of a boundary, spectrums of measuring points of the noise sources and corresponding sound pressure levels are continuously monitored; when the sound pressure level change within the characteristic spectrum range of the noise sources is consistent with the sound pressure level change of the measuring points of the boundary within the characteristic spectrum range of the noise sources, noise values monitored at the measuring points of the boundary can accurately reflect the real situation of the noise the boundary of a transformer substation. Accuracy and scientificity of noise monitoring data of boundaries of enterprises can be improved, wherein in the enterprises, the characteristic spectrums of the noise sources are remarkable, and background noise is difficulty monitored by shutting down the noise sources.

Description

technical field [0001] The invention relates to a method for improving the measurement accuracy of noise at the boundary of a substation, and belongs to the technical field of electromagnetic noise protection. Background technique [0002] With the development of social economy, a large number of substations are built in the living areas of urban residents. Electrical equipment such as transformers and transformers in substations will inevitably generate noise during operation. In order to maintain reasonable noise emissions from enterprises and avoid noise from affecting the people Production and life bring harm, so it is of great significance to monitor the noise of substations and improve the accuracy and scientificity of noise monitoring data. [0003] At present, the single-point short-term test system is used for the noise monitoring of the substation boundary.
